Geographical Distribution

The surname Bandar is most prevalent in regions with strong historical ties to Persia (modern-day Iran). Its etymology likely stems from the Persian word “bandar,” signifying “port” or “harbor.” This suggests a possible link to individuals who resided in coastal areas, engaged in maritime activities, or held positions related to trade and navigation within these bustling port cities.

Spelling Variations

Within the realm of surnames, spelling variations often arise due to these linguistic shifts. The Bandar surname, for instance, might appear in various forms depending on the region or historical period under consideration. Transliterations from Persian into other scripts, coupled with local pronunciation patterns, can lead to variations such as “Bandar,” “Bandareh,” “Bander,” or even “Bandarjee.” These variations serve as a testament to the dynamic nature of language and the rich tapestry of cultural influences woven into our names.
